FRENCH REGIONAL ELECTIONS: Left-wing alliance trumps Sarkozy’s party in regional polls

The ruling UMP party of President Nicolas Sarkozy experienced a wipeout in the second round of France’s regional elections, with the Socialists and their left-wing allies winning in all but one of mainland France’s 22 regions. Read More
